1.DFA的五元组定义:
 DFA是一个确定有限自动机DFA, M是一个五元组
 M = (S,∑,M,S0,F)
 S: state非空有穷状态集合
 ∑: 字母表,可输入符号
 S0:start唯一初态 ,S0∈S
 F:Finish为终态集合,表示结束状态
 M:Move是一个从Sx∑到S中一个状态的转换函数集合。转移函数m(s1,a) = s2 表示在当前状态s1,输入符号a后转换到s2状态,s2为s1的转换状态。输入a后只有一个转换状态,称为单值转换。

2.NFA的五元组定义:
NFA是一个非确定有限自动机DFA,M是一个五元组
 M = (S,∑,M,S0,F)
 S: state非空有穷状态集合
 ∑: 字母表,可输入符号
 S0:start唯一初态 ,S0∈S
 F:Finish为终态集合,表示结束状态
 M:Move是一个从Sx∑*到 ρ ( ρ ⊆\subseteq⊆ S )中一个状态的转换函数集合。

3.NFA和DFA的区别:
(1) NFA中的M是一个多值映射,而DFA是单值映射;
(2)NFA输入的是符号串,DFA输入的是符号;
(3)NFA可能有空转换ε标识,DFA没有ε标识;

DFA和NFA的五元组定义,DFA和NFA的区别相关推荐

  1. 【编译原理笔记03】词法分析:正则表达式、有穷自动机(FA)、DFA与NFA及RE的相互转换、DFA识别单词、语法检测

    本次笔记内容: 3-1 正则表达式 3-2 正则定义 3-3 有穷自动机 3-4 有穷自动机的分类 3-5 从正则表达式到有穷自动机 3-6 从NFA到DFA的转换 3-7 识别单词的DFA 文章目录 ...

  2. java 实现nfa的化简_DFA与NFA的等价性,DFA化简

    等价性 对于每个NFA M存在一个DFA M',使得L(M)=L(M')--------等价性证明,NFA的确定化 假定NFA M=,我们对M的状态转换图进行以下改造: 解决初始状态唯一性:引进新的初 ...

  3. nfa状态转换图正规式_0x02 从NFA到DFA

    书接上文,上回说道NFA已经可以完全描述正则语言的全部内容.那么,我们在这一章探索一下一个比较复杂的正则表达式在用NFA做匹配的时候会有什么"不足". NFA匹配的"不足 ...

  4. 计算机中flow和stream还有torrent有什么区别?(五元组、microflow、traffic flow)

    看RXW文档ApplicationNote/Rockchip_Instructions_Linux_MediaServer_CN.pdf,看见里面有关于stream和flow的描述,这俩不是都指&qu ...

  5. 基于交换芯片的五元组的PCL规则过滤功能

    2019独角兽企业重金招聘Python工程师标准>>> 基于交换芯片的五元组的PCL规则过滤功能作者: 韩大卫@吉林师范大学2012.12.10Not Approved by Doc ...

  6. 基于交换芯片的五元组过滤功能

    基于交换芯片的五元组的PCL规则过滤功能作者: 韩大卫@吉林师范大学2012.12.10Not Approved by Document Control Review Copy Only基于Marve ...

  7. python解析pcap提取{src ip,src port,protocol,dst ip, dst port}五元组,再提取网络流(包括前向流与后向流)

    通过解析pcap文件,按照{src ip, src port, transport protocol , dst ip, dst port} 拆分流,并提取出前向流(Forward)与后向流(Back ...

  8. linux centos 7 系统性能查询、DHCP租期信息查询、网络五元组

    linux centos 7 系统性能查询 top CPU进程情况 killall 最后一列进程名 中止进程信息. killall -9 进程名 强制中断. sar -n DEV 1 每秒显示所有网卡 ...

  9. 计算机网络--基础篇(IP地址,端口号,协议,五元组,封装分用,客户端,服务器)

    目录 一,IP地址 1,IP地址的概念及格式 2,IP地址的编址方法阶段 3,IP地址的分类 二,端口号 1,定义 2,格式 三,协议 三要素 四,五元组 五,发送端和接收端 六,封装分用 七,客户端 ...

最新文章

  1. 惊呆了!B 站公告低级错误,将公司名写成“百度”
  2. [Google Guava] 4-函数式编程
  3. Font Awesome-一款吊炸天的字体图标插件中文全介绍
  4. 图解LinkedHashMap原理
  5. 鸿蒙系统为什么腾讯,鸿蒙系统发布,为什么有人说其为安卓换壳?
  6. IT不是技术,IT是一个世界
  7. XML转换为dataframe
  8. Java 分页计算公式
  9. [深度学习概念]·深度学习的人脸识别技术发展综述
  10. html文本显示不完整,css 内容显示不全怎么办
  11. Adv-Makeup:一种新颖不易察觉且可迁移的人脸识别攻击方法
  12. duilib最新版地址
  13. Windows Shell 编程 第七章
  14. IPFS 存储文件夹 与 IPNS的应用
  15. 华为机试真题 C 实现【非严格递增连续数字序列】【2022 Q4新题】
  16. 程序员必备的思维能力:结构化思维
  17. AcceptEx函数特点及需要提防的地方,看完了解更深入了,所以转过来
  18. 【读懂Autosar代码】-6-Function函数的定义
  19. 下载的视频花屏怎么办?其实很简单!!!
  20. 一文详解分享Python学习路径,千万不要贪大求全

热门文章

  1. 热浪---------------------------------图论(SPFA)/最短路
  2. JavaScript作用域、上下文、执行期上下文、作用域链、闭包
  3. 直播预告:如何极速、低成本构建数字孪生系统
  4. 手机计算机怎么打错误,极客修:手机计算器集体出错!输入这2个数字,我傻了...
  5. ubuntu 18.10 安装网易云音乐
  6. MapReduce编程模型详解
  7. python调用cplex求解装箱问题_python运筹优化(一):Cplex for python使用简介
  8. 一步一步学习Vim 全图解释 (强烈推荐)
  9. wsus配置工作组计算机,wsus工作组注册表
  10. mac无法使用镜像投屏连接到ipad